I have some great wallpaper scraps, what are some creative things I can do with the leftovers?
Given Campbell, Custom Design Nestpert:
Leftover wallpaper scraps can be wonderful for other DIY projects. Depending of course on the size, you can use them for scrapbooking, dresser drawer liners, kitchen cabinet liners, gift wrap, or covering boxes for storage. Think about decoupaging small boxes for gifts as well.
You can also cut out the motif (or parts of it) and apply those with glue to many things, even walls. Flowers for example can be applied sporadically around the walls of a room or inside a closet. Make greeting and thank you cards by gluing a thicker sheet of paper to the inside of a wallpaper scrap, fold while the glue is still a bit wet and trim the edges. This is a great project to do with your kids as well.
